Abstract

Abstract This work presents accurate upper-bound solutions for free in-plane vibrations of single-layer and symmetrically laminated rectangular composite plates with an arbitrary combination of clamped and free boundary conditions. In-plane natural frequencies and modes shapes are calculated by the Ritz method with a simple, stable and computationally efficient set of trigonometric functions. Reliability of the method is assessed by comparison with known accurate solutions for isotropic plates and specially orthotropic single laminates. The extensive results presented here for the first time can be considered benchmark data against which other methods may be compared and validated in the future. Influence of fiber orientation, stacking sequence, degree of orthotropy, aspect ratio and boundary conditions upon the in-plane vibration behavior are also discussed.
